随着互联网的快速发展,Web应用面临着日益复杂的安全威胁。Web应用防火墙(WAF)作为保护Web应用安全的重要工具,其技术也在不断演进。其中,IP接入技术是WAF的关键组成部分,它直接影响着WAF对访问请求的管控和安全防护能力。以下将对Web应用防火墙支持IP接入技术的最新发展趋势进行详细分析。
多源IP识别与融合
在现代网络环境中,用户的访问来源变得越来越多样化。除了传统的IPv4地址,IPv6地址的使用也在逐渐增加。同时,还存在着代理服务器、云服务等多种网络中间层,这使得准确识别用户的真实IP变得更加困难。因此,WAF的IP接入技术需要具备多源IP识别与融合的能力。
一方面,WAF要能够准确解析和处理IPv4和IPv6地址。随着IPv6的普及,越来越多的Web应用开始支持IPv6访问。WAF需要能够对IPv6地址进行有效的过滤和防护,确保Web应用在IPv6环境下的安全。例如,通过对IPv6地址的前缀、地址范围等进行分析,判断其是否为合法的访问源。
另一方面,WAF需要能够识别和处理经过代理服务器、云服务等中间层的IP地址。在这种情况下,用户的真实IP可能会被隐藏,WAF需要通过分析HTTP头信息(如X-Forwarded-For、Client-IP等)来获取用户的真实IP。同时,WAF还需要对这些中间层的IP地址进行管理和信任评估,防止恶意利用中间层进行攻击。
动态IP管理与实时更新
网络环境中的IP地址是动态变化的,尤其是在移动互联网和云计算环境中。传统的静态IP地址管理方式已经无法满足现代WAF的需求,因此动态IP管理与实时更新成为了IP接入技术的重要发展趋势。
WAF需要能够实时监测IP地址的变化,并及时更新其访问控制列表。例如,对于动态分配的IP地址,WAF可以通过与DHCP服务器或IP地址管理系统进行集成,实时获取IP地址的分配和释放信息。当某个IP地址被分配给新的用户时,WAF可以根据预设的规则对其进行访问控制;当某个IP地址被释放时,WAF可以及时将其从访问控制列表中移除。
此外,WAF还可以利用机器学习和大数据分析技术,对IP地址的行为模式进行实时监测和分析。通过对IP地址的访问频率、访问时间、访问路径等信息进行分析,判断其是否存在异常行为。如果发现某个IP地址存在异常行为,WAF可以及时对其进行封禁或限制访问,从而提高Web应用的安全性。
IP信誉评估与风险分级
为了更加精准地对IP地址进行访问控制,WAF的IP接入技术开始引入IP信誉评估与风险分级机制。通过对IP地址的历史行为、来源地、所属组织等信息进行综合评估,为每个IP地址赋予一个信誉分数,并根据信誉分数对其进行风险分级。
IP信誉评估可以基于多种数据源,如安全情报平台、黑名单数据库、用户反馈等。通过对这些数据源的整合和分析,WAF可以更加全面地了解每个IP地址的安全状况。例如,某个IP地址曾经多次发起恶意攻击,或者来自于高风险地区,那么它的信誉分数就会比较低,被判定为高风险IP地址。
根据IP地址的风险分级,WAF可以采取不同的访问控制策略。对于高风险IP地址,WAF可以直接封禁其访问;对于中风险IP地址,WAF可以对其进行严格的访问限制,如限制访问频率、要求进行身份验证等;对于低风险IP地址,WAF可以给予相对宽松的访问权限。通过这种方式,WAF可以在保证Web应用安全的前提下,提高用户的访问体验。
IP接入技术与其他安全技术的融合
为了提供更加全面的Web应用安全防护,WAF的IP接入技术开始与其他安全技术进行融合。例如,与入侵检测系统(IDS)、入侵防御系统(IPS)、身份认证系统等进行集成,实现安全信息的共享和协同工作。
与IDS/IPS的融合可以使WAF及时获取网络中的入侵信息,并根据这些信息对IP地址进行访问控制。例如,当IDS/IPS检测到某个IP地址发起了攻击行为时,WAF可以立即对该IP地址进行封禁,防止其进一步攻击Web应用。
与身份认证系统的融合可以使WAF在进行IP访问控制的同时,对用户的身份进行验证。例如,当用户访问Web应用时,WAF可以首先验证用户的IP地址是否合法,然后再要求用户进行身份认证。只有当IP地址和身份认证都通过时,用户才能访问Web应用。通过这种方式,可以有效地防止非法用户通过伪造IP地址进行访问。
IP接入技术的自动化与智能化
随着人工智能和自动化技术的发展,WAF的IP接入技术也开始向自动化和智能化方向发展。通过引入机器学习、深度学习等人工智能技术,WAF可以自动学习和适应网络环境的变化,实现IP访问控制策略的自动化生成和调整。
例如,WAF可以利用机器学习算法对大量的网络流量数据进行分析和学习,自动发现网络中的异常行为模式和攻击特征。根据这些学习结果,WAF可以自动生成和调整IP访问控制策略,提高对未知攻击的防范能力。
此外,WAF还可以实现IP接入技术的自动化配置和管理。例如,通过编写脚本或使用自动化工具,WAF可以自动完成IP地址的添加、删除、修改等操作,减少人工配置的工作量和错误率。同时,WAF还可以自动监测和分析IP访问控制策略的执行效果,并根据分析结果对策略进行优化和调整。
综上所述,Web应用防火墙支持IP接入技术正朝着多源IP识别与融合、动态IP管理与实时更新、IP信誉评估与风险分级、与其他安全技术融合以及自动化与智能化等方向发展。这些发展趋势将有助于提高WAF的IP访问控制能力,为Web应用提供更加全面、精准、高效的安全防护。